#2f1f51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f1f51 is composed of 18.4% red, 12.2%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 61.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 259.2 degrees, a saturation of 44.6% and a lightness of 22%. #2f1f51 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e3ea2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#2f1f51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f1f51 has RGB values of R:47, G:31,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 3088209.

Shades and Tints of #2f1f51
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06040a is the darkest color, while #fcf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f1f51
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#37353b is the less saturated color, while #24016f is the most saturated one.
